Note that Authority and Blog Reactions are not the same thing. Authority is the measure of the unique blogs that have linked to your blog in the last 6 months. The same blog linking to you over and over doesn't change your authority, though each reaction will be listed.
You can find out more here: http://support.technorati.com/faq/topic/71?replies=1
